WebThe climbing team consisted of Peter Boardman, Dick Renshaw, Joe Tasker and myself, supported by Charles Clarke, who was expedition doctor, and Adrian Gordon, neither of whom planned to go beyond Advance Base. Base Camp was reached on March 16 after a three-day drive from Lhasa with halts at the towns of Xigaze and Xegur.

WebIn 1980 he returned to K2 and in epic attempts with Peter Boardman and Dick Renshaw reached 7975m before being defeated by extreme conditions. Shortly after returning from K2, Joe was part of a team that attempted a winter ascent of the West Ridge of Everest. Later that year, in 1981, he reached the Mount Kongur summit, an unclimbed peak in ...
